On Wed, Sep 02, 2015 at 08:03:37PM +0100, Richard W.M. Jones wrote:
> When using qemu's internal ACPI table generation, qemu sets the fields
> OEM ID and OEM table ID to arbitrary default values. OEM ID is set to
> "BOCHS " and OEM table ID is set to "BXPCxxxx" where "xxxx" is
> replaced by the ACPI table name (eg. "BXPCRSDT" for the RSDT table).
>
> This patch allows you to override these default values.
>
> Use one of these alternatives:
>
> qemu -acpidefault oem_id=ABCD,oem_table_id=EFGH
> qemu -acpidefault oem_id=ABCD,oem_table_id=EFGHIJKL
I should have copied the actual command lines I was using. The oem_id
should be 6 bytes, so correct examples are:
qemu -acpidefault oem_id=ABCDEF,oem_table_id=GHIJ
qemu -acpidefault oem_id=ABCDEF,oem_table_id=GHIJKLMN
> In the first case, the last four types of the OEM table name field are
s/types/bytes/
> set to the ACPI table name.
>
> This does not affect the -acpitable option (for user-defined ACPI
> tables), which has its own method for setting these fields.

> +DEF("acpidefault", HAS_ARG, QEMU_OPTION_acpidefault,
> + "-acpidefault oem_id=<OEMID>,oem_table_id=<OEMTABLEID>\n"
> + " set default OEM ID (6 bytes) and OEM table ID (4 or 8
> bytes)\n",
> + QEMU_ARCH_ALL)
> +STEXI
> address@hidden -acpidefault address@hidden,address@hidden
> address@hidden -acpidefault
> +Set the default OEM ID and OEM table ID used in ACPI tables. The
> +OEM ID should be 6 bytes (pad with spaces if needed), and the OEM
> +table ID should be 4 or 8 bytes.
> +
> +If not set, qemu uses @code{"BOCHS "} and @code{"BXPCxxxx"} where
> address@hidden is the table name (eg. @code{"BXPCRSDT"} in the RSDT table).
> +
> +If you are adding user-defined ACPI tables on the qemu command line,
> +use @code{-acpitable} instead. The defaults here will not be used
> +in this case.
> +ETEXI
